Mid C15 W. tower of rubble stone

Chancel has 2 similar arches on 8-shafted piers to N. chapel, blind tracery panels to remaining walls and top frieze of carved half-angels holding scrolls or musical instruments

Fittings: circular C13 font

Early C16 wooden screen with much restored elaborate tracery and rood loft on fans

Pews and choir stalls with linenfold ornament : some C16, restored and imitated C19. Similar low screen in N. chapel

C17 family pew in N. transept with strapwork and pedimented cartouches

C15-C16 doors

Fragments of early C16 glass in chancel and S. aisle; complete window to E. of S. transept. 1875 glass to S. window of transept

Painted coat of arms to left of E. window. 3 late C17 painted panels in tower with Royal Arms, Aaron and Moses

Monuments: In chancel: marble wall monument to Catharine Denton 1733 by H. Cheere with sarcophagus on plinth, flanking busts, urns and obelisk; wall tablet to Dr. William Denton, physician to Charles I and II 1691 with flanking Tuscan columns; tablet to George Woodward 1735. In N. chapel: altar tomb with recumbent effigies of Thomas Denton and wife 1560; elaborate wall monument to Alexander Denton 1576 with sarcophagus and surround of fluted Tuscan columns, triglyph entablature,bold cornice and pediment; wall tablets to Elizabeth Denton 1667, Thomas Isham 1676, Godfrey Boate mid c18.
